BMI Categories:
- Underweight: BMI less than 18.5
- Normal weight: BMI 18.5 to 24.9
- Overweight: BMI 25 to 29.9
- Obesity (Class 1): BMI 30 to 34.9
- Obesity (Class 2): BMI 35 to 39.9
- Extreme Obesity (Class 3): BMI 40 or higher
Note: BMI is a screening tool, but it does not diagnose body fatness or health.

BMI (Body Mass Index) is a useful screening tool, but it doesn't directly measure body fat or account for factors like muscle mass, bone density, or overall body composition. It should be used as one of several health indicators.
Generally, a BMI between 18.5 and 24.9 is considered healthy for most adults. However, ideal BMI can vary based on factors like age, ethnicity, and body composition.
Our standard BMI calculator is designed for adults. BMI for children and teens should be calculated using age and gender-specific charts, as their bodies are still developing.
For most people, checking BMI a few times a year is sufficient. More frequent monitoring may be helpful if you're actively working on weight management goals.
If your BMI falls outside the healthy range, consider consulting with a healthcare provider. They can provide personalized advice based on your overall health, lifestyle, and other factors.
